Показать сообщение отдельно
Старый 15.07.2003, 11:42   #1  
Evgeniy is offline
Evgeniy
Участник
 
46 / 10 (1) +
Регистрация: 12.02.2003
Attain. Конфликт фильтра по таблице и фильтра в правах пользователя
Добрый день!
Возникла такая проблема: есть некая таблица, для примера - 15, фин. счет, в правах текущего пользователя есть доступ к части ее. Есть табличная форма для этой таблицы. Так вот, если в форме задать фильтр через свойство SourceTableView, то этот фильтр нормально накладыватся на фильтр в правах и результирующая выборка является пересечением этих двух фильтров. Как и должно быть. А вот если фильтр задавать программно, например
GLAcc.SETFILTER("...","...");
FORM.RUN(FORM::"...",GLAcc)
то фильтр, заданный программно, просто игнорируется, и отображаются все строки, доступные пользователю.
Можно ли как-то с этим бороться, и если да, то как?